I began playing competitive softball when I was 10, and I can't imagine ever walking away from the sport. Through the years I have only gotten better at whatever position my coaches have put me in. When I first got into competitive softball I didn't know what to expect. What I found was a group of girls that had the same passion for athletics as I had. This passion drove me to want to pitch and I began to take lessons near the end of my 10U season. The next few years I kept getting better and better. There was rarely a day going by that I wasn't doing some sort of softball activity whether practice, games, or going to a field with my dad. I have been a starting pitcher ever since my 12U season for my travel team and now am a Pitcher for my High School Varsity team. I have a total of 7 different pitches and will be working on my Rise Ball. I may be Right Handed but I have been working for the past 3-4 years on my slap hitting skills. Although pitching is my primary position, I am a utility player playing all positions except catcher and 1B. If I am not pitching I love to play 3B and LF, but recently have been playing 2B. When playing 3B and OF you get to throw the ball as hard as you can and it's more fun when you don't let up.
I truly believe that if I am having a bad day, softball can cure anything.
